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Rutherglen to Chilworth start from as little as £58.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Rutherglen to Chilworth start from £137.40 one way, or £196.30 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Rutherglen to Chilworth are available for £214.90 one way, or £429.80 return

Station Facilities and Services

Rutherglen station is fully equipped to cater to your travel needs. The ticket office operates from 6:25 AM to 11:15 PM on weekdays and Saturdays, with slightly later opening hours on Sundays. For those who book online, ticket machines are available for quick collection. The station prides itself on accessibility; it has step-free access throughout, enabling ease of movement for everyone, including those with mobility challenges.

While the station lacks luggage storage and public toilets, you'll find thoughtful features like induction loops and ramp access to assist passengers. The waiting rooms provide a cozy shelter attached to the ticket office, offering a spot to relax before your departure.

Station Facilities

For anyone planning a journey from Chilworth Station, it is essential to note that the station does not have a ticket office or ticket machines. Travelers must secure their tickets online before arrival. Helpful amenities are limited, but a sense of old-world charm pervades. There is an induction loop for those who require it, along with some seating available. While waiting rooms and first-class lounges are absent, outdoor seating areas provide a space for passengers to rest before embarking on their train journey.

Passenger assistance is on offer if arranged in advance through the Passenger Assist service. This is a station that works to ensure accessibility needs are met as best as possible, with step-free access provided via ramps to both platforms. However, remember to cross the level crossing if you're switching platforms.

Onward Travel Options

While Chilworth is charming, the station's conveniences are modest, and onward travel options reflect that simplicity. Bus shelters in both directions serve waiting passengers, aiding transitions during rail replacement services. However, there's a notable absence of taxis directly available at the station. For those on two wheels, bicycle hire is not offered, though sheltered bicycle storage at Platform 2 accommodates those riding their own bikes.
